Seven-Iron Maiden? Heavy metal drummer to help European Ryder Cup bid
Tuesday, July 22, 2008


Meet the European Ryder Cup's secret weapon – Iron Maiden drummer Nicko McBrain.

European captain Nick Faldo has enrolled the heavy metal star as part of his backroom staff and hopes he will help to motivate the players.

The bizarre union came about in April when McBrain was on the phone to a friend of his, Scotty Cuppet, who works with golf company Taylor Made.

Cuppet told McBrain he was working with Faldo over a new deal and the multiple-major winner was standing right beside him.

The drummer ended up having a chat with Faldo, who had recently bought a set of drums and asked for a few lessons, which led to the two becoming friends.
